Cypress Ridge was not able to break out of their rough patch on Saturday as the team picked up their 12th straight defeat dating back to last season. They were two runs away from ending the streak, but they lost a 5-3 heartbreaker at the hands of the Paetow Panthers. One positive for the Rams, at least, is that this was the most points they've scored all season.
Ariel Arambula was huge while hitting and pitching even without the win. On the mound, she tossed 3.1 innings while giving up just one earned (and two unearned) runs off two hits. Arambula was also big at the plate, scoring a run and stealing a base while going 2-for-3. She also put up a double, which was her first of the season.
Arambula wasn't the only one making solid contact as four players wound up with at least one hit. One of them was Priscilla Garza, who scored a run while going 1-for-3. Garza also got a hit, marking her first of the season.
Even though they lost, Cypress Ridge hit smart and finished the game with only one strikeout.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Paetow struck out six times.
Cypress Ridge's loss dropped their record down to 0-7. As for Paetow, they are on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six contests. That's provided a massive bump to their 7-5 record this season.
Cypress Ridge will be taking part in a tournament against Spring Woods at 1:00 p.m. on Saturday. As for Paetow, they will challenge Cypress Lakes at 11:00 a.m. on Saturday.
